Bangladesh Krira Shikkha Protishtan (BKSP) has honoured five decades of sporting excellence by unveiling the names of 50 legendary athletes who have illuminated the nation’s sports arena with their achievements, reports the Daily Sun.
The special recognition ceremony, held on Wednesday at the institution’s Audio-Visual Centre, celebrated athletes from a wide range of disciplines—many of whom rose to prominence through BKSP’s iconic training system.
BKSP Director General Brigadier General Md Munirul Islam attended the event as the chief guest. Honourees were presented with commemorative crests and the institution’s traditional “uttorio.” A colourful rally followed, moving across different parts of the campus before concluding at the newly installed “BKSP Legends” memorial plaque, which was unveiled in the presence of all attendees.
The 50 legendary athletes recognised by BKSP
Archery:
Md Hakim Ahmed Rubel, Mohammad Ashikuzzaman, Diya Siddique, Abdur Rahman Alif, Md Sagar Islam.
Athletics:
Bimal Chandra Tarafdar, Fauzia Huda Jui, Mezbah Ahmed, Md Jahir Rayhan, Shirin Akter.
Cricket:
AM Naimur Rahman Durjoy, Mushfiqur Rahim, Abdur Razzak, Shakib Al Hasan, Sharmin Akhter Supta, Fargana Haque Pinky, Mominul Haque, Litton Das, Marufa Akter.
Football:
Md Masud Rana, Hasan Al Mamun, Md Monowar Hossain, Firoz Mahmud Titu, Md Jahid Hasan Ameli, Md Zahid Hossain, Md Mamunul Islam, Hemanto Vincent Biswas, Aakhi Khatun, Md Rahmat Mia, Ritu Porna Chakma, Afeida Khandaker, Sheikh Morsalin.
Hockey:
ANM Mamun-ur-Rashid, Mohammad Almogir Alam, Tutul Kumar Nag, Md Mahabubul Ehsan Rana, Rashel Mahmud Jimmy, Md Mamunur Rahman Chayan.
Shooting:
Asif Hossain Khan, Sharmin Akter, Abdullah Hel Baki.
Swimming:
Mizanur Rahman, Mohammad Moniruzzaman, Mahfizur Rahman Sagar, Mahfuza Khatun Shila.
Basketball:
Mithun Kumar Biswas, Md Samsuzzaman Khan, Md Khaled Mahmud Akash.
Boxing:
Md Abdur Rahim.
Tennis:
SK Mohiuddin Waliullah Jhilhan.
